Childaid Network Foundation, Nepal

DETAILED JOB DESCRIPTION/ REQUIREMENTS

Childaid Network is a German Foundation, registered as an international NGO in Nepal, located in Jhamsikhel. CAN is an independent and ideologically neutral children’s charity providing access to education, health, vocational training and child rights to needy children and young adults in South East Asia.

 

CAN Nepal is looking for a Senior Finance Officer and invites applications from the interested and eligible candidates for this position.

 

Qualification: Master’s degree in Accounting, Finance or related field.

 

Experience

 

  •          At least seven years of working experience including five years of managerial experience in relevant field preferably in the I/NGO sector and experience of independently leading accounts, admin and the finance departments

     

  •         Previous experience and good computer skills with ability to work with accounting software packages Knowledge of the Government of Nepal’s taxation policies, laws etc.

     

  •         A minimum of 5 years’ progressive financial management and grants management experience on development projects

     

  •          Demonstrated effective interpersonal skills, creative problem-solving, conflict management skills Strong written and oral communication and presentation skills in English and Nepali

Responsibilities:

 

Oversee accounts and finance management of the Country Office including the yearly budget development together with the Management

 

Liaise with the Management to ensure a functional Finance and Admin system in terms of accounting, contracts, human resources, IT, and operations

 

Coordinate requests for funds, based on budget and cash flow projections

 

 

  •          Manage the accounting, finance and administration components of the program, including procedures for monitoring and analyzing partner budgets, finance reports as well as financial controlling and annual project audits.

     

Provide necessary guidance (workshops and training sessions) and advice to partners on financial reporting according to rules and regulations of Childaid Network and German Federal Ministry for Economic Cooperation and Development (BMZ)

 

Coordinate and oversee procurement and purchase activities

 

Develop, set up and manage financial reporting systems and procedures to ensure compliance with local regulatory and tax legislation as well as organizational policies and guidelines

 

Ensure a good inventory management process

 

 

  •          Coordinate and support for conducting Audits both external & internal

     

Maintain a documented system of accounting policies and procedures

 

Develop financial strategies and plans for the long-term financial goals of the organization

 

Lead to comply with SWC's provision (approval, amendment, monitoring, etc.) in coordination with the Country Management

 

Responsible for yearly tax clearances, tax deposits and other governmental regulation compliance.
